                  Agree with Mark...that interior air inlet may be on trucks...but they are also standard edition on 59 Larks.
                  My 59 (2dr.) wagon has that version, my 60 (2dr.) wagon has a slightly different, egg crate look rather than straight bars.
                  Each matches the grill on that particular car!
